Just as a home equity loan or a home equity line of credit allows a borrower to turn their home equity into cash, so too does a cash out refinance. But the loan mechanism is substantially different. A cash out refinance is a brand-new loan. It replaces your existing mortgage.

If you’re considering a home equity line of credit (HELOC), there are some good reasons to consider an FHA Cash-Out loan. For example, if you prefer fixed-rate mortgages then, a fixed-rate FHA Cash-Out loan may be preferable to a variable-rate HELOC. While an FHA Cash-Out loan may be a great option for many current fha borrowers, it should be noted that borrowers with good credit and more than 20% equity in their homes are often better served by refinancing into a conventional loan.
Cash-out refinance rates are slightly higher than no-cash-out loans. The difference is about one-eighth of one percent. In numerical terms, it is 0.125% or about $10 more per month in interest for every $100,000 borrowed.

FHA Cash-Out – This cash-out refinancing option is available to homeowners with more than 15% equity in their homes. VA Cash-Out – If you are a US veteran or an active servicemember, choosing a VA Cash-Out Refinance often allows you to use even more equity from your loan.
FHA Cash Out Refinance The maximum loan amount is the lessor of 85% of the appraised value of the home or the fha lending limit for the county where the home is located.
